Well, i havent been able to get on for a coulpe of days so im just gonna go over what i have bee up to!!!!!!!!!!!

So lets get started!!! Last time i told everyone how my comeback was. And it ws good. But now we are back on track. My Next day at the gym we had to hit the legs (i like to get them out of the way) so like most people we warm up the knees for what will be hell on earth!!! Leg extentions come up first. Me and my training partner (Nick) go no lower than 20 reps so we start with 50 pounds, next is 100, then 120. we go heavy but good form is a must!!!! Then we go to the battle field!!! The SQUAT rack.......(dramtic music)......we start with a feel set of 135 for 20 next is 185 for 12, then 225 for 8. Our final set is 315 for 6. My quads are on fire, then just because this is my first offical day back Nick makes me do drop sets until we have 1 plate each side. I hate him...not really. He is why im where i am today. But next we go over to the leg press machine. My favorite!!!! Again we start with a plate a side for 20 then keep addin a plate a side for 4 more sets. last set we add 2 so thats 6 plates a side. and we bothe get 7 reps. Then we do leg curls. 3 sets of 20 reps usin 100 pouns each time. Then we move over to some barbells and do the dreaded WALKING LUNGES!!!!! Gotta get the buns workin to! ha ha, but yea we do 60 feet back and 60 feet forward with 115. Then we do calves. seated calf raises and standin. all ya need to do. And we were done!!! god damn! it still hurts and i had to rest like 30 min before we left. And for two 15 year olds i think that was a damn good workout. Ok, here we go for my favorite day for workouts in the whole world!!!!!!!! ITS BACK DAY!!!!! I love it and Nick hates it so i really have to push him. And thats why we workout togeather....but yea lets to get to the workout, thats why you read these things right!!!! ha ha, so yea...we start the day off by doin some pull ups. We do 3 sets of 15 and have 20 extra pounds on us....fun stuff...my back was on fire!! so yea next we walk over to the pulldown machine and superset widegrip pulldowns with close grip pulldowns. we do 4 sets of 8-12 reps. Next we go to the t-bar machine and crank out some rows...i go up to 2 45s for 8 reps and nick does 2 for 6. Next we go to the final part of the workout...my personal favorite..... Deadlifts!!! yay! Ok so heres what happens....we start out with 135 for 12, next we go to 225 for 10....next we go for 290 for 8 but nick only gets 6...then we take it to another level, i put on 330 and get another 8 reps out and nick somehow pushes him self to get 8! He matched me!!! that made me very proud and shows how he has come along. we thats all the hell we went through for that day.
